Some Themes in the History of Education in France.
Duclaud-Williams, Roger
Educational Studies, v17 n2 p184-94 Sum 1986
Reviews three books that make a contribution to the study of French educational history. Themes include provincial French education (Robert Gildea, 1985), liberal reform (Sandra Horvath-Peterson, 1984), and Renaissance public schools (George Huppert, 1984). (TRS)
